Aperitivo Culture Introduction
The route includes stops that introduce Italy’s aperitivo tradition.
These stops provide context on how locals gather before dinner, combining drinks with light food in a social setting.
Prosecco, Beer, and Wine Stops
Multiple stops are included along the route.
These may include Prosecco, locally brewed beer, and Italian wine, paired with aperitivo snacks such as cured meats and cheeses.

What is an aperitivo tour in Rome?
An aperitivo tour combines drinks and light food with sightseeing, reflecting the Italian tradition of gathering before dinner to socialize and enjoy local flavors.
